Due to a lack of available information, the behavior and compatibility of Microntek USB joysticks on macOS is uncertain. However, macOS, like other operating systems, has built-in support for standard HID game controllers. While it might work out-of-the-box, be prepared to investigate or rely on third-party controller mapping software if it doesn't.

Most "driver" issues with this joystick are actually configuration or power management problems rather than a missing file.

If your buttons do not match the configurations displayed inside your video games, you need an input wrapper.
